Title
Statistical performance analyzer for compressive sensing gradient algorithm

Abstract
The paper presents a statistical performance analyzer for compressive sensing gradient algorithm. It is composed of two main parts. The first part is designed as a tool for signal reconstruction based on the gradient algorithm. The possibility to generate various signals is incorporated through the special panel which is used to set the length, sparsity, percent of available samples and the ranges of amplitude. Also, a noise with specified variance can be added through this panel as well. The second part of presented instrument is dedicated to the statistical analysis. Different analysis can be performed through this part such as the calculation of MSE as a function of noise variance or signal sparsity, as well as the analysis of MSE and computational time in terms of sparsity and the amount of missing samples. This instrument can be useful for both the research and educational purpose for the area of compressive sensing and signal reconstruction.
